Harley Race’s Cancer Not Terminal, Flair Receives Lucha Training
When it comes to legends in the pro wrestling industry, one name that often comes to the minds of wrestling fans is Harley Race. Race competed in numerous promotions and experienced success and acclaim just about everywhere that he went. He also trained wrestlers and was inducted into the WWE Hall of Fame back in Naturally, fans were heartbroken to learn that Race has been diagnosed with lung cancer. The news was broken earlier today by WWE Hall of Famer Ric Flair, who also claimed that Race’s cancer was terminal. Although it has since been confirmed from multiple sources that Race does indeed have cancer, it has since been reported that Flair was incorrect and his lung cancer is actually not terminal.
Even though Race is dealing with lung cancer, fans can at least take comfort in the fact that it is not as deadly as Flair originallly made it out to be. After the news was reported, David Marquez of Championship Wrestling From Hollywood decided to speak with Race himself and see if he could get some answers. According to Marquez, Race informed him that he is currently receiving treatment for his disease. Race also says that he is still very active despite the bout of cancer that he is dealing with. In a week where it was announced that Roman Reigns is in remission for his leukemia, it is assuring to know that Race is recovering nicely as well. Charlotte Flair is getting ready to face Ronda Rousey in the main event of WrestleMania 35. Becky Lynch will likely be added to the match at some point within the next few weeks, which means that Flair may have to prepare herself to face two opponents during the show this year. According to Flair, one way that she gone about accomplishing this is by receiving some Lucha Libre training. Charlotte posted a tweet over the weekend claiming that she is currently in Mexico getting guidance from a secret trainer. Ringside News speculates that Rush could be her trainer since the two of them took a selfie together recently. It is also possible that her trainer could be Andrade as the two are supposedly dating at the moment.
